What is Misted Double Glazing?
Misted double glazing takes place when moisture gets trapped in between the panes of double-glazed glass. This results in a foggy or misty look, thus jeopardizing the visual appeal and energy efficiency of windows. While it is mostly a cosmetic issue, misting can show underlying issues with the seals of the double-glazed units, which might require repairs or replacement.
Reasons For Misted Double Glazing
Several elements can add to the misting of double-glazed windows. Understanding these causes can assist property owners take preventive steps and act promptly when issues emerge. Here's a list of typical causes:

The cost of repairing misted double glazing can vary commonly based upon numerous elements, including the dimensions of the windows, the extent of the damage, and whether the existing units require changing or merely sealing.

For how long does double glazing last?
Double glazing usually lasts anywhere in between 20 to 30 years, however this life-span can be impacted by ecological aspects and the quality of setup.
2. Can I prevent misting in my double-glazed windows?
Routine upkeep checks and guaranteeing correct setup can help reduce the threat of misting. Think about dealing with any visible fractures or use immediately.
3. Is it worth repairing misted double glazing?
In numerous cases, it deserves repairing rather than changing, especially if the frames remain in great condition. Replacement should be thought about if the insulation value is compromised.
4. How can I tell if my double glazing has lost its seal?
Visible condensation between glass panes is a strong indicator that the seal has actually failed.
